Nevenko Valčić

Nevenko Valčić was a Yugoslav cyclist. He competed in the individual road race and team time trial events at the 1960 Summer Olympics.

Hole in one

In golf, a hole in one or hole-in-one occurs when a ball hit from a tee to start a hole finishes in the cup. A ball hit from a tee following a lost ball, out-of-bounds, or water hazard is not a hole-in-one.

Holešov

Holešov is a town in the Zlín Region, Czech Republic. The town is located on the western hillside of the Hostýn Hills - the westernmost part of the Carpathian Mountains.

Holešovice

Holešovice is a district in the north of Prague situated on a meander of the River Vltava, which makes up the main part of the district Prague 7 (an insignificant part belongs to Prague 1). In the past it was a heavily industrial suburb; today it is home to the main site of the Prague's National Gallery in Veletržní palác, National Technical Museum, and a convention centre, Výstaviště Praha.

Holešov Airport

Holešov Airport was an old airport serving the city of Holešov. The airport opened in the 1946 and closed in 2009.

Kostelec u Holešova

Kostelec u Holešova is a village and municipality in Kroměříž District in the Zlín Region of the Czech Republic. The municipality covers an area of 15.02 square kilometres (5.80 sq mi), and has a population of 993 (as at 3 July 2006).

Line 3 (Saint Petersburg Metro)

Line 3 of the Saint Petersburg Metro, also known as Nevsko-Vasileostrovskaya Line or Green Line, is a rapid transit line in Saint Petersburg, Russia, which connects city centre with the western and southeastern districts. It was opened in 1967.

Nemšová

Nemšová is a town in the Trenčín District, Trenčín Region in northwestern Slovakia.

OLED

An organic light-emitting diode , also known as an organic EL (organic electroluminescent) diode, is a light-emitting diode (LED) in which the emissive electroluminescent layer is a film of organic compound that emits light in response to an electric current. This organic layer is situated between two electrodes; typically, at least one of these electrodes is transparent.

Holes (novel)

Holes is a 1998 young adult novel written by Louis Sachar and first published by Farrar, Straus and Giroux. The book centers on an unlucky teenage boy named Stanley Yelnats, who is sent to Camp Green Lake, a juvenile corrections facility in a desert in Texas, after being falsely accused of theft.

My December

My December is the third studio album by American singer Kelly Clarkson. The album was released on June 22, 2007, through RCA Records.

Holasovice

Holasovice is a village in the Moravian-Silesian Region of the Czech Republic. It has around 1,359 inhabitants and lies 10 km north-west of Opava.

The Hole (song)

"The Hole" is a song written by Skip Ewing and James Dean Hicks, and recorded by American country music singer Randy Travis. It was released in June 1998 as the second single from his album You and You Alone.

A Hole in the Sock of (Dave Davies)

A Hole in the Sock of Dave Davies refers to an unreleased album of solo material by Dave Davies, lead guitarist and co-founder of British rock band the Kinks. Apparently the album was, at least for a time, intended to be released under the name Lincoln County, however, numerous names have been applied to it, including The Album That Never Was.
